FAX-L1000 Chapter 4: Maintenance and Service

•Echo measures

Change the following bit switches of service data

#1SSSW SW03

.

Bit 4

1: Ignore the first DIS signal sent by the other fax machine.
0: Not to ignore the first DIS signal sent by the other fax machine.

Bit 5

1: Transmit a tonal signal (1850 or 1650 Hz) when the other fax machine sends

a DIS signal.

0: Not to transmit a tonal signal when the other fax machine sends a DIS

signal.

Bit 6

1: Transmit a 1650Hz tonal signal when bit 5 is 1.
0: Transmit a 1850Hz tonal signal when bit 5 is 1.

Bit 7

1: Transmit a tonal signal before sending a CED signal.
0: Not to transmit a tonal signal before sending a CED signal.

•EPT

Change service data

#1SSSW SW03 bit 1

.

Bit 1

1: Transmit an echo protect tone.
0: Not to transmit an echo protect tone.

•Adjust NL equalizer.

Set service data

#2MENU Parameter No.05

to “

ON

”.

Reduce the transmission start speed.

Reduce the transmission speed by changing user data “

SYSTEM SETTINGS

” “

TX

START SPEED

”.

•Loosen the TCF judgment standard.

Not available for this fax.

•Loosen the RTN transmission conditions.

Change service data

#3NUMERIC Param

. Parameter

No.02

to

04

.

No.02 Percentage of errors in all lines

: Set close to 99%.

No.03 Number of lines of burst condition

: Set close to 99 lines.

No.04 Number of burst line groups

: Set close to 99 groups.

•Increase the no-sound time after CFR reception.

Change service data

#1SSSW SW04

bit 4 to “

1

”.

Bit 4

1: Time when the low-speed signal is ignored after sending a CFR signal: 1500

ms

0: Time when the low-speed signal is ignored after sending a CFR signal: 700

ms
